Social Security: When you’ll get your $1,657 payment

Millions of Americans will see their Social Security payment worth an average of $1,657 in just a couple of days.

social security cards and cash representing social security payments

Anyone collecting these benefits has seen the 5.9% COLA increase in their check.

This began Jan. 1, after being announced in Oct. amid high rates of rapid inflation.

The 5.9% was determined by using the Consumer Price Index for Urban Wage Earners and Clerical Workers.

The average increase from 2021 to 2022 was around $92.

Anyone born between the 20th and 31st of any month can expect their checks on Wednesday, Feb. 23.

The next check will be March 9 for anyone born between the first and tenth.

If you’re birthday is between the 11th and 20th, your next check will be March 16.

Other information about 2022 Social Security

Couples saw their average payment amounts rise from $2,599 to $2,753.

Disabled Americans collecting benefits saw an increase from $1,252 to $1,358.

Everyone receiving benefits should have received a letter in December detailing the changes they would see.

If your payment is late, wait three additional days before contacting the Social Security Administration.

You can contact them online or by phone.
